So if you’re looking to do what you love, we could be a perfect match.Our expectations:The primary function of the Specialist, Inside Lawn and Garden is to possess an in-depth knowledge of products and related accessories in the selling of patio, outdoor power equipment, seasonal heating/cooling, grills, furniture, and other related products. You greet and acknowledge all customers in a friendly, professional manner and provide quick, responsive customer service. This position reports to an Assistant Store Manager and takes daily direction from a Department Supervisor. This position does not have direct reports. Your role: Provide superior customer service by assisting customers in selection, demonstration, and purchase of products including special orders and installations Maximize departmental sales by encouraging the sales of related items and add-ons as applicable to customer needs Keep shelves fully stocked, fronted according to planogram, and correctly priced Complete all other duties as assigned The qualifications we are looking for: High school diploma or equivalent At least 1 year of experience entering and submitting customer sales orders, including special orders At least 2 years of experience identifying and selling products based on customer needs or plans At least 2 years of experience in providing customer service including identifying and resolving customer complaints, greeting customers, answering phones, building relationships with customers, and thanking customers for their business At least 2 years of experience following up on outstanding or incomplete customer orders, sales, or installs At least 1 year of experience promoting product-related services and plans such as installation, delivery, credit financing, or extended protection plans Wage: $18.40 - $25.00. Pay can vary based on experience. Pay is for the location advertised.RONA is committed to encouraging diversity and inclusion.
